Color-changing ceramic mugs with a glossy finish, black exterior, and white interior. Available in one size: 11 oz (≈330 ml). Heat-reactive coating reveals your custom design when filled with hot liquid. BPA- and lead-free, with a comfortable C-handle.

This mug brings a playful twist to the daily coffee or tea ritual. At room temperature, it looks like a simple black mug with a glossy finish. But add a hot beverage, and your chosen design fades into view, showing vivid colors against the white interior.

The ceramic body is durable enough for repeated use, while the C-shaped handle balances comfort and grip. Printing uses sublimation techniques that fuse color into the heat-reactive surface for crisp results when the design appears.

  • Material: ceramic with glossy black exterior and white interior.
  • Size: one standard size, 11 oz (≈330 ml).
  • Finish: glossy glaze with heat-sensitive surface.
  • Printing: sublimation process produces crisp, vibrant colors.
  • Safety: BPA-free and lead-free, suitable for everyday drinks.
  • Effect: design is faintly visible when cold, fully revealed when hot.

Unlike standard mugs, color-changing mugs require gentler care to preserve the heat-reactive coating. Hand-wash only — avoid the dishwasher and abrasive scrubbers, which can damage the finish and reduce the effect.

The mug is safe for short microwave use when heating liquids, but repeated high-heat cycles may shorten the lifespan of the coating. Always allow the mug to cool before washing.

Available in one classic size: 11 oz (approximately 330 ml). It’s large enough for most standard coffee makers and fits comfortably in most cabinets.
